The automatic honey ELISA test is a groundbreaking technology in the field of honey testing. This test is designed to provide precise and scientific results, ensuring the quality and authenticity of honey products.
ELISA, or Enzyme-Linked Immunosorbent Assay, is a widely used method for detecting and quantifying substances in biological samples. The automatic honey ELISA test utilizes this technology to analyze honey samples for various parameters, including sugar content, moisture level, and the presence of contaminants.
One of the key benefits of the automatic honey ELISA test is its accuracy and precision. Traditional methods of honey testing often rely on subjective assessments or visual inspections, which can lead to inconsistencies in results. The automatic ELISA test, on the other hand, provides quantitative data that is highly reliable and reproducible.
Furthermore, the automated nature of the test minimizes the risk of human error, ensuring that the results are objective and consistent. This is especially important in the food industry, where accurate testing is crucial for maintaining the quality and safety of products.
In addition to its precision, the automatic honey ELISA test is also highly efficient. The automated system can process a large number of samples in a relatively short amount of time, allowing for high throughput testing in a cost-effective manner. This is particularly beneficial for honey producers who need to test large batches of honey for quality control purposes.
Moreover, the automatic honey ELISA test is versatile and can be customized to detect a wide range of parameters in honey samples. This includes the detection of specific contaminants such as antibiotics, pesticides, or heavy metals, as well as the quantification of sugar types and levels.
Overall, the automatic honey ELISA test represents a significant advancement in honey testing technology. Its precise and scientific approach ensures that honey products meet the highest standards of quality and authenticity. By utilizing this innovative testing method, honey producers can maintain the integrity of their products and provide consumers with safe and genuine honey products.
